Maynard wildfire risk explained

Low
17thpercentile nationally

Out of every US place USFS scores, Maynard lands at the 17th percentile for wildfire risk to structures — among the lower wildfire-risk places nationally — a figure built from its 249 buildings, not the land around them. (Source: USFS's Wildfire Risk to Communities methodology.)

Fire likelihood alone (USFS's burn-probability figure) ranks Maynard at the 12th national percentile — 5 points below its risk-to-structures score, a gap driven by how much is actually built there.

Maynard's building exposure, zone by zone

249Total buildings
16.5%Direct exposure
0%Indirect exposure
83.5%Minimal exposure

Maynard rates 83.5% Minimal exposure against just 16.5% Direct and 0% Indirect — of 249 buildings counted, few sit close enough to burnable vegetation for USFS to flag them individually.

Where Maynard ranks

Maynard scores 17th nationally and 20th within Minnesota — close enough that its state context doesn't change the picture the national number already gives. Among the 31,521 US communities USFS scores, Maynard ranks 26,164 for wildfire risk (1 is highest) and 23,172 by building count (1 is largest).
